集智社区
资源加载中,请稍后...
集智社区

集智社区

Sic Parvis Magna

求助(已解决)

一个写入excel的问题

发表至编程讨论

emmmm,写了一个小程序,是从txt文件里面读取数据最后保存到excel里面,最开始能用,后面不能用了,不知道为什么。

在此插入您的代码
import xlwt as xl
f=xl.Workbook()
sheet1=f.add_sheet(u"sheet1",cell_overwrite_ok=True)
l=[]
with open(r'C:\python caculate\sjj.txt') as k:
    lines =k.readlines()
    for i in lines:
        linedata=i.strip().split(";")
        l.extend([linedata])
    for i in range(len(l)):
        for w in range(len(linedata)):
            sheet1.write(i,w,l[i][w])
    print(l)
f.save("text1.xls")
回复
0
#1

怎么个不能用法呢?是报错了吗?

回复
1
#2
新用户39712天前
@孙一萌

怎么个不能用法呢?是报错了吗?

已经解决了,是数据最后多了一行空白导致了,谢谢~

回复
0
#3
@新用户397

已经解决了,是数据最后多了一行空白导致了,谢谢~

回复
0
#4

最新回复:收起讨论